Eldar Avatar (Alaitoc)

Here ¡s an avatar that I¡¦ve done some conversion work to. His right arm has been re-positioned and I've re-sculpted the elbow and right side of the chest. The base was made out of milliput and Greenstuff. This was my first proper attempt at SENMM and I'm quite happy with the results. Even though It has been sent off to its owner (a commission) I would still like any comments so I can use the advice for further works.
